About this chess game
This chess game between Elena Fatalibekova (2148) and Peter R Smith (2038) was played at World Senior Teams +50 in 2019 and finished 1–0. The opening was the Modern Defense: Averbakh Variation, Pseudo-Sämisch (A42).
